Pakistan, Kuwait for de-escalation amid heightened tensions

ISLAMABAD(National Times)- Prime Minister Shehbaz Sharif spoke with Sheikh Sabah Al-Khaled Al-Sabah, the Crown Prince of Kuwait, on Monday evening, in the wake of the ongoing hostilities in the middle East. During their conversation, the Prime Minister expressed condolences over the loss of lives as a result of the attacks on Kuwait during the ongoing crisis in the Middle East. He affirmed Pakistan’s solidarity and support for the leadership and people of Kuwait at this critical time. The two leaders stressed on the urgent need for de-escalation amid heightened tensions that had been aggravated following Israel’s attack on Iran and Iran’s retaliatory strikes against various brotherly Gulf nations, including Kuwait. While condemning the violation of sovereignty and territorial integrity of these brotherly countries, as well as the loss of valuable lives in the ongoing conflict, the Prime Minister reiterated that Pakistan continued to call for diplomacy and urged all parties to refrain from any further actions that could exacerbate tensions and undermine the peace and security of the region.
